The Ultimate Guide To Choosing The Right Oil For Your Briggs & Stratton Generator

StarBeat

When it comes to keeping your Briggs & Stratton generator running smoothly, using the right kind of oil is essential.

Briggs & Stratton generators require oil to lubricate the moving parts of the engine, reduce friction, and prevent wear. Using the wrong type of oil can damage the engine and shorten its lifespan.

The best type of oil to use in a Briggs & Stratton generator is a high-quality SAE 30 motor oil. This type of oil is specifically designed for use in small engines and provides the necessary protection and lubrication.

It is important to check the oil level in your Briggs & Stratton generator regularly and change the oil every 50 hours of operation or annually, whichever comes first. Changing the oil will help to keep your generator running smoothly and prevent costly repairs.

Viscosity: The oil should have a viscosity of 30 weight.

Viscosity is a measure of the resistance of a fluid to flow. In the context of oil, viscosity is important because it determines how well the oil can lubricate the moving parts of an engine. Oil with a higher viscosity will be thicker and will provide more protection against wear and tear. However, oil with a higher viscosity will also be more difficult to pump and can cause the engine to run less efficiently.

  • The viscosity of oil is measured in SAE (Society of Automotive Engineers) grades. The most common SAE grades for motor oil are 5W-30, 10W-40, and 15W-40. The first number in the SAE grade indicates the oil's viscosity at low temperatures. The lower the number, the thinner the oil will be at low temperatures. The second number in the SAE grade indicates the oil's viscosity at high temperatures. The higher the number, the thicker the oil will be at high temperatures.
  • Briggs & Stratton generators require oil with a viscosity of 30 weight. This means that the oil should have a viscosity of 30 centistokes (cSt) at 100 degrees Celsius. Oil with a viscosity of 30 weight will provide adequate lubrication and protection for the moving parts of the engine without causing the engine to run less efficiently.
  • Using oil with the wrong viscosity can damage the engine. Oil that is too thin will not provide adequate lubrication and protection, which can lead to wear and tear on the moving parts of the engine. Oil that is too thick will be difficult to pump and can cause the engine to run less efficiently.

By understanding the importance of viscosity and using oil with the correct viscosity, you can help to keep your Briggs & Stratton generator running smoothly and efficiently for years to come.

Additives: The oil should contain additives that help to protect the engine from wear and tear.

Additives are essential components of high-quality oil for Briggs & Stratton generators. These additives perform a variety of important functions, including:

  • Detergents help to keep the engine clean by removing dirt and sludge.
  • Dispersants help to keep dirt and sludge from forming in the oil.
  • Anti-wear agents help to reduce wear and tear on the moving parts of the engine.
  • Antioxidants help to protect the oil from breaking down.

Using oil that contains the right additives is essential for protecting your Briggs & Stratton generator from wear and tear. Without these additives, the oil would not be able to perform its job properly, and the engine would be more likely to experience problems.

When choosing oil for your Briggs & Stratton generator, be sure to look for a product that contains high-quality additives. This will help to ensure that your generator runs smoothly and efficiently for years to come.

Maintenance: Check the oil level regularly and change the oil every 50 hours of operation or annually, whichever comes first.

Regular maintenance is crucial for the longevity and optimal performance of any engine, including Briggs & Stratton generators. Among the essential maintenance tasks, checking the oil level and changing the oil at the recommended intervals are paramount.

  • Monitoring Oil Level:

    Regularly checking the oil level ensures that the engine has sufficient lubrication to operate smoothly. Running an engine with low oil levels can lead to severe damage, including seized pistons and bearings.

  • Oil Change Intervals:

    Briggs & Stratton recommends changing the oil every 50 hours of operation or annually, whichever comes first. This interval helps to remove contaminants, such as dirt, metal shavings, and combustion byproducts, that accumulate in the oil over time. Fresh oil provides better lubrication and protection for the engine's components.

By adhering to the recommended maintenance schedule, you can minimize the risk of costly repairs and extend the lifespan of your Briggs & Stratton generator.
